Grilled Peanut Butter and Jelly Sandwich
This Grilled Peanut Butter and Jelly Sandwich takes a classic sandwich recipe and pan grills it with butter like grilled cheese to make a warm crispy version.
Prep Time2 minutes mins
Cook Time6 minutes mins
Course: Main Course
Cuisine: American
Keyword: peanut butter and jelly sandwich
Servings: 1
Calories: 355kcal
- 2 slices bread
- 1 tablespoon peanut butter
- 1 tablespoon jelly
- ½ tablespoon butter
Begin the recipe with 2 slices of bread, spread 1 tablespoon peanut butter on one slice and 1 tablespoon of jelly on the other slice. Put the two slices together.
Using a skillet over medium-high heat. Add the ½ tablespoon butter and allow it time to melt before placing the sandwich into the skillet to grill for about 2 to 3 minutes.
Use a spatula to flip the sandwich onto the opposite side and grill for an additional 2 to 3 minutes, until lightly browned.
Remove from the heat and serve warm. Enjoy!
